Difference Between Hydrogenation and Hydrogenolysis
The key difference between hydrogenation and hydrogenolysis is that hydrogenation includes the addition of hydrogen without cleavage of bonds, whereas hydrogenolysis includes the addition of hydrogen with the cleavage of bonds. Difference Between Genotoxicity and Mutagenicity
The key difference between genotoxicity and mutagenicity is that genotoxicity is the ability of a substance to cause toxicity on DNA/genetic material of a cell while mutagenicity is the ability of an agent to cause mutations. Difference Between Paracentric and Pericentric Inversion
The key difference between paracentric and pericentric inversion is that in paracentric inversion, a chromosomal segment that does not contain the centromere region rearranges in reverse orientation, while in pericentric inversion, a chromosomal segment containing the centromere rearranges in reverse orientation. Difference Between Haplogroup and Haplotype
The key difference between haplogroup and haplotype is that haplogroup refers to a group of similar haplotypes that share a common ancestor, while haplotype refers to set of alleles inherited together from generation to generation due to genetic linkage. Difference Between Leptin and Lectin
The key difference between leptin and lectin is that leptin is a hormone secreted by fat cells, while lectin is a plant protein that has the ability to bind with carbohydrates. Difference Between Meta and Para Aramid
The key difference between meta and para aramid is that meta aramid is semi-crystalline, whereas para aramid is crystalline. Aramid (aromatic + amide) is a polymer material which has many amide bonds as repeating units. Therefore, we can categorize it as a polyamide. Difference Between DNA and Protein Sequence
The key difference between DNA and protein sequence is that the DNA sequence is a series of deoxyribonucleotides bonded via phosphodiester bonds, while the protein sequence is a series of amino acids bonded via peptide bonds. Difference Between Catalyst and Inhibitor
The key difference between catalyst and inhibitor is that a catalyst increases the rate of a reaction, whereas inhibitor stops or decreases the rate of a reaction. Catalysts and inhibitors are chemical compounds. These two groups of compounds show opposite activity in biological and chemical systems. They participate in chemical reactions but are not consumed. Difference Between Base Sequence and Amino Acid Sequence
The key difference between base sequence and amino acid sequence is that base sequence is the nucleotide sequence of a DNA or an RNA molecule, while the amino acid sequence is the string of amino acids linked together in a peptide or a protein.
